For a long time, for the truth in the last instance, the statement was accepted that the sources of mankind are in Africa. However, in recent years, scientists have made many finds that did not fit into the usual picture of evolution. Thus, in Europe, the petrified remains of the ancient ancestors of the current anthropoids were discovered, from which he leads its genealogy humanity.
Madeline Behie was able to reconstruct the natural history of a person, based on completely new data that contradict many
common beliefs. She talks about the reference points of research, and the amazing world of our ancient ancestors comes to life.
Madlen Boehme - Doctor of Sciences, Professor of Paleoclimatology at the University of Tubingen, Constituent Director of the Center for Human Evolution Research and Hailing State in prehistoric times. Senckenberg (Senckenberg Center for Human Evolution /> and Palaeoenvironment) M. Boehme considers the evolution of a person in the context of climate change and is considered one of the leading experts in his field.
